Exploring Flutter's Widgets: The Building Blocks of Your App
Flutter's power stems from its versatile widget system. Widgets are the fundamental components that make up any Flutter application, acting as the building blocks for every screen, button, text field, and more. From simple containers to complex layouts, widgets provide a organized way to design and build your user interface.
- Grasping the different types of widgets available in Flutter is crucial for crafting engaging and functional apps.
- By merging various widgets, you can create complex UIs that meet your app's particular requirements.

Developing Across Platforms with Flutter: One Codebase, Multiple Platforms
Flutter empowers developers to achieve remarkable efficiency through its unique cross-platform feature. With a single shared codebase, applications can be read more seamlessly deployed across a vast range of platforms, including iOS, Android, web, and even desktop. This paradigm shift streamlines the development process, allowing developers to focus on building exceptional user experiences rather than wrestling with platform-specific complexities. Flutter's rich ecosystem provides a comprehensive set of tools and widgets that enable developers to craft visually stunning and highly performant applications.
By embracing Flutter, development teams can achieve substantial economies. The elimination of platform-specific code reduces development time and resources, allowing for faster time to market and a higher return on investment. Furthermore, Flutter's powerful performance ensures that applications run smoothly and seamlessly across diverse hardware configurations.
